Looks good.
be sure to put metal on water.
The texture is too dark, the rock look is nice, leave it that way and set hardness accordingly.
Its too dark for my screen rigth now, dark maps are a pain.
The size is good. 10x10?
Looks like amph units wont have trouble in the shores, that is possitive.
what are you working on? its not annihilator this time eh?.
... altougth, warships (warlords, millenium), dont have to "necessarily" be able to navigate in all the map (water part), be sure at least a part of the water is deep enough for this ships to cross.

I like it. Texturemap goes well with the night-time theme. I'm curious, how much metal/energy do the rocks/crystals give?
The rocks have energy/metal. The statue only metal and the
crystals only energy. Here is the list of the of the features:
rock1 = Metal 120 Energy 200
rock2 = Metal 120 Energy 100
rock3 = Metal 120 Energy 130
rock4 = Metal 120 Energy 130
rock5 = Metal 120 Energy 130
EIStatue1 = Metal 120
EIStatue2 = Metal 100
EIStatue3 = Metal 120
Tiberium03 = Energy 220
Tiberium05 = Energy 200
Tiberium07 = Energy 170
I'm thinking of adding another feature or two ... still up in
the air.
